6 WAYS TO CR AFT AN EFFECTIVE RESUME While a resume on your website is fine, nearly everyone agrees that the ideal way to present your resume online is to use LinkedIn—just include the link on your website's "About Me" page. "LinkedIn is really appreciated by a recruitment team," McAteer says. "It's an easy, efficient way to keep your experience and job titles up to date. It also makes you searchable online, which helps us keep track of your career progress." PICTURE THIS Same goes for your photo. Not a dealbreaker, but McAteer says includ- ing one is definitely appreciated. Keesling suggests using a more creative image if you're applying for the art side of animation, and some- thing more professional on the production and administrative sides. Your image, Huang says, "should be whatever you want people to perceive of you." STATE THE FACTS Essential information includes the studios you've worked at, the productions you've worked on, and the specific job titles of the positions you've held—with exact dates. And make sure your profile always includes your current title and position. CLARIFY Huang says she likes to see two to three bullet points about your roles and responsibilities because "some titles are the same at dif- ferent studios, but the actual job responsibilities are very different." Stick with your main responsibilities and specific contributions, McAteer adds. Don't bog things down with the nitty-gritty. MENTION YOUR TRAINING Include relevant education (especially if you're just starting out or deeper into your career and learning new technology) and all of the tools you're proficient at. ADD CONTACT INFO This has already been mentioned, but it's worth repeating: Include contact information or provide a link to your website contact page. You don't want anyone to struggle to contact you. ADD EXTRAS Additional experience isn't a dealbreaker, but Huang says that anything that displays leadership skills, such as volunteering or mentoring, is always a plus.
